Course Description
This unit relates to the maximisation of all available network capacity in real time. This unit may apply to switching, transmission and radio (both fixed and mobile) network and the various transmission paths i.e. cable, optic fibre, radio, microwave and satellite. This unit applies to computer systems including Local Area Networks (LANs) and Wide Area Networks (WANs).
National Codes, Titles, Elements and Performance Criteria
National Element Code & Title: |
ICTTC043C Undertake network traffic management |
Element: |
1. Check availability of all installed network capacity |
Performance Criteria: |
Network alarms are interrogated to identify any areas of route/circuit unavailability. |
Element: |
2. Detect network traffic problems |
Performance Criteria: |
System is interrogated to identify traffic status. |
Element: |
3. Analyse traffic volumes |
Performance Criteria: |
Circuit allocation is measured in real time in accordance with specification. |
Element: |
4. Develop strategies to overcome network traffic problems |
Performance Criteria: |
All relevant data both current and historical is gathered and analysed. |
Element: |
5. Apply solutions both short and long term where required |
Performance Criteria: |
Software changes are implemented in accordance with planned strategy. |
Element: |
6. Detect and take action on potential traffic congestion |
Performance Criteria: |
Traffic loads are measured and analysed. |
Element: |
7. Provide traffic indicators for capacity planning |
Performance Criteria: |
Relevant data on traffic patterns both current and historical are gathered. |
